what controls stock boost lever
Well essentially a thing called a waste gate. It's a little flap in the exhaust housing of the turbo, once x amount of pressure has been achieved the waste gate opens venting off the air that isn't needed to spool the turbo any faster as its hit the desired level. That preset value is controlled by the actuator, its like a pressure valve. The Actuator activates and deactivates the waste gate. So the flap stays shut allowing you to build boost by passing the maximum amount of exhaust gasses to pass, the subsequently venting off the excess. Going back to that preset value, the stock actuators on the z32 are loaded for 7 psi. By a process of restrictions know as boost jets(yes from factory) and the boost solenoids the actuator is tricked into only seeing 7psi when in reality it is seeing 9psi. This is why safety boost is 7psi. So to increase from the stock 9psi, we do the same trick. Either by process of a manual boost control, electronic boost controller or boost jets. All those pieces of kit essentially do the same thing, fool the actuator into thinking its seeing 7spi at whatever your chosen value is. That is a very simple version of what's occurring. If you disconnected that vaccum line that went to the actuator the turbo would produce boost until it flat lined out, and if the wastegate was fully open your car would be laggy as hell, struggling to spin the turbo. So you need that control. Now for the important bit, YOU MUST MATCH THE AIR IN WITH THE APPPRIATE AMOUNT OF FUEL. By that I mean the car must have a fuel map to match the amount of boost your running, more boost is more air passing through the engine. IF YOU DONT YOUR ENGINE WILL BLOW UP. Either because its way to rich and is drowning the cylinders with fuel, contaminating the oil, lots of black smoke. Or most likely run lean, ie too little fuel for too much air, this will melt the pistons very quickly If you want more power, and your upping the boost you must hap the appropriate map. I would also suggest you had the right supporting mods and service items ticked. Trying to put 400 odd horses through a 15 year old cambelt, Pushing the engine beyond its cooling capabilities or expecting that old clutch to hold onto all this new found power are bad ideas.

HOT air only.!!! Help!!
From what I've understood there is a motorised valve that opens the flow to and from the block allowing an amount of hot engine water through the heater matrix, bit like a heater in your house. Help with misfire please.
If your certain you have a spark, the next thing is fuel. You can do three things, turn the engine on. And place a long handled screwdriver on the injector it should pulse or click. They ll should and it should be the same click. Next is clean the connector and injector terminals, i bet they are green. You can also take a multimeter, select ohms and test the resistance coming back, the injector should give you around 13ohms, significantly higher or lower and it's jammed open/shut. That should give you a result. The third test is one I've not done myself, so you would need to look it up, take a 9v battery and some wire hook up the injector to the battery and it should squirt fuel into the bore which will be visable through the plug hole. As I say I haven't done this myself so you need to look it up. If the injector comes back fine, and it's still not firing. You need to check your getting a signal/power to the injector. If all that checks out fine, then compression is your last variable really. However this is unlikely. If you had lost compression you would be burning oil or water or both, not only would this make the plugs look horrid, I'd expect you to notice this when you fitted the new ones. You would also likely be doing a good impression of a red arrow.
